无法从 bit.dev 导入任何内容到我的 React 项目

Raq*_*Bob 1 javascript npm reactjs yarnpkg bit.dev

我有一个 React 项目;我正在尝试从 bit.dev 导入一个组件,但由于某种原因它不起作用。

我已经使用以下命令在我的终端上安装了该软件包:

bit import nexxtway.react-rainbow/button
Run Code Online (Sandbox Code Playgroud)

链接:https : //bit.dev/nexxtway/react-rainbow/button

它也添加到我的 package.json 文件中的依赖项键中:

"dependencies": {
  "@bit/nexxtway.react-rainbow.button": "file:./components/button"
}
Run Code Online (Sandbox Code Playgroud)

我试图在我的 App.js 文件中使用它:

import { Button } from '@bit/nexxtway.react-rainbow.button';

class App extends Component {
   render() {
      <Button
         label="Button Brand"
         onClick={() => alert('clicked!')}
         variant="brand" 
      />
   }
Run Code Online (Sandbox Code Playgroud)

它要么给我一个错误,要么什么都不显示为空的<div>

Ati*_*ngh 5

根据文档,您错误地导入了按钮 -

改变

import { Button } from '@bit/nexxtway.react-rainbow.button';
Run Code Online (Sandbox Code Playgroud)

import Button from '@bit/nexxtway.react-rainbow.button';
Run Code Online (Sandbox Code Playgroud)